  • Page 4: Introduction

    INTRODUCTION 1.1 General description ® The VACUETTE MultiMixer is a simple and reliable device designed to perform the mixing of blood or other biological liquids. Different styles of tubes can be accommodated by a variety of rack adapters. ® The microprocessor of the VACUETTE MultiMixer controls different programs and speeds of mixing to ensure accuracy and reproducibility of results.

FUNCTIONS 4.1 The instrument control panel ® The VACUETTE MultiMixer is controlled by two buttons: START/STOP button SPEED button The four LEDs indicate the level of rotation speed Select program Enter/Exit Programming mode 4.2 Selecting rotation functions ® When the VACUETTE MultiMixer is in stand-by mode, it is possible to select 4 different programs.

Technical Specifications Area of application: Biological liquid mixing Instrument size: Width 350 mm Depth 170 mm Height 170 mm Weight: about 2 kg Instrument input and output: 12 VDC 1.5 A (external power supply unit) External power supply unit input: 100 - 240 VAC +/-10%, 1.8A, 50/60 Hz Operating Conditions: temperature 15°...

  • Page 16 Safety Requirements and Restrictions. Personal protections. When performing this procedure, wear, at a minimum, safety glasses, gloves and disposable lab coat (according Good Laboratory Practice). Spills of fluid waste prior to decontamination. Wipe up spills with paper towels. Clean area with decontamination solution. Dispose of paper towels in a container designated for biohazard waste or autoclave before putting in general trash.
  • Page 17 Decontamination Procedure Although the Instrument only uses closed ESR tubes and therefore the contamination of the Instruments is reducing to an absolute minimum one has to treat any foreign material on any surface of the Instrument as a biohazard for safety. Treated surface should remain in contact with decontamination solution for at least 10 minutes.
